Mailbox authentication uses provider-specific usernames and passwords or app-specific passwords, which do not fit the native authentication taxonomy and are classified as unknown. The package supports write and delete operations; publisher-documented read-only restriction should be considered before use. Documentation and manifest were reviewed, but no package or mail endpoint was executed.

Capabilities: Search and read IMAP email, Send email through SMTP, Manage email folders and flags, Manage multiple email accounts

Unattended configuration

The packaged MCP server is documented for client-managed execution through npx and keeps configured accounts in a shared local account store.

Authentication and prerequisites

Authentication uses configured IMAP and SMTP usernames and passwords, including provider app-specific passwords where required; credentials may be stored encrypted or injected through account-scoped environment variables.

Connection configuration

Configure the MCP client to run `npx -y imap-mcp-server` over stdio; the existing connection remains stdio with no fixed endpoint.
